Siena Heights women's volleyball senior Devyne Eisenhauer was named to the All-WHAC First Team, finishing out her collegiate career with three All-WHAC honors, as announced by the league on Thursday.
Eisenhauer was previously an All-WHAC First Team player in 2022 and 2024.
Head coach Corey Ness and sophomore Allison Shaw were selected to the WHAC Champions of Character Team.
Academic All-WHAC honorees were Eisenhauer, Shaw, Jessica Holsapple, Mya Krohn, Emily Hicks, Elle Peterson and Mia Vitale.
Eisenhauer led SHU in kills during the 2025 season, finishing with 371. She ranked second on the squad in aces (43) and third in digs (277) and blocks (46). In total, Eisenhauer was responsible for 440 Saints points.
Eisenhauer capped a SHU Hall-of-Fame career in 2025 and will finish No. 2 all-time in kills with 1,260. She also ranks fifth in aces with 145 and eighth in digs with 1,150. She is the only SHU woman to eclipse 1,000 kills and 1,000 digs in her career.
